OpenClaw(龙虾)在Ubuntu 22.04 LTS如何部署一步一步教学
2026-03-19 1引言
OpenClaw(龙虾)是一个开源的、面向跨境电商卖家的自动化数据抓取与竞品监控工具,常用于Amazon、Shopee、Lazada等平台的价格跟踪、Review采集与Listing变化监测。它不是SaaS服务,而是需自行部署的CLI/Python项目,核心依赖Linux环境、Python 3.9+及Chrome浏览器驱动。

要点速读(TL;DR)
- OpenClaw ≠ 商业软件,是GitHub开源项目(
github.com/openclaw/openclaw),无官方技术支持或托管服务; - Ubuntu 22.04 LTS是其推荐运行环境,需手动安装Python、Chromium、chromedriver及依赖库;
- 部署本质是「源码编译 + 配置文件编写 + 定时任务设置」,不涉及账号注册、付费订阅或平台对接;
- 跨境卖家使用前须自行评估法律合规性(如robots.txt、平台ToS、数据用途);
- 无GUI界面,全部通过终端操作,适合有基础Linux命令能力的运营/技术人员。
它能解决哪些问题
- 场景痛点:人工盯竞品价格/库存/评分效率低 → 对应价值:自动定时抓取多ASIN/Lazada SKU数据,输出CSV/JSON供ERP或BI系统接入;
- 场景痛点:新品上线后缺乏Review增长节奏判断依据 → 对应价值:历史Review增量曲线可视化(需配合自建图表脚本);
- 场景痛点:多个站点(如US/CA/MX)需统一监控但工具割裂 → 对应价值:通过配置不同
spider参数实现跨站点规则复用。
怎么用/怎么部署(Ubuntu 22.04 LTS)
以下为实测可行的6步部署流程(基于OpenClaw v0.8.2,2024年Q2最新稳定版):
- 更新系统并安装基础依赖:
sudo apt update && sudo apt install -y python3.10-venv git curl wget; - 安装Chromium浏览器及驱动:
sudo apt install -y chromium-browser,再执行chromium-browser --version确认版本(如124.0.6367.207),然后下载匹配的chromedriver(从chromedriver.chromium.org获取)并放入/usr/local/bin/,设可执行权限; - 克隆源码并创建虚拟环境:
git clone https://github.com/openclaw/openclaw.git && cd openclaw && python3.10 -m venv venv && source venv/bin/activate; - 安装Python依赖:
pip install --upgrade pip && pip install -r requirements.txt(注意:部分依赖如playwright需额外playwright install chromium); - 配置采集任务:复制
config.example.yaml为config.yaml,按需修改platform(amazon_us/shopee_my等)、asins、interval_minutes、output_dir路径; - 启动与守护:首次运行
python main.py验证日志无ERROR;长期运行建议用systemd服务管理(示例unit文件见项目contrib/目录)。
费用/成本通常受哪些因素影响
- 服务器资源消耗:并发数、采集频率、目标站点反爬强度直接影响CPU/内存占用;
- 存储成本:原始HTML缓存、JSON输出量随SKU数量线性增长;
- 维护人力成本:需定期更新chromedriver、适配平台前端变更(如Amazon 2024年Q2改版导致部分XPath失效);
- 合规成本:若用于商业分析,可能涉及GDPR/CCPA数据处理协议签署(取决于数据存储地与用途);
- 失败重试机制设计:未配置指数退避(exponential backoff)将导致IP被封,间接增加代理IP采购需求。
为了拿到准确资源成本预估,你通常需要准备:目标站点数量、单次采集SKU数、采集频次(分钟级/小时级)、是否启用HTML快照存档。
常见坑与避坑清单
- 坑1:Chromium版本与chromedriver不匹配 → 解决:务必用
chromium-browser --version输出的主版本号(如124)匹配chromedriver下载页的对应版本; - 坑2:Ubuntu默认Python为3.10,但requirements.txt含3.11专属语法 → 解决:检查
pyproject.toml中requires-python字段,必要时降级依赖或改用pyenv管理多版本; - 坑3:config.yaml中URL模板写错平台标识符 → 解决:严格参照项目
docs/platforms.md中的platform_code(如amazon_jp≠amazon.jp); - 坑4:systemd服务未设置
Environment=DISPLAY=:0→ 解决:Headless模式下无需DISPLAY,但若误启GUI模式会因缺少X11报错,应确保headless: true且禁用GUI相关参数。
FAQ
OpenClaw(龙虾)靠谱吗/正规吗/是否合规?
OpenClaw是MIT协议开源项目,代码透明、无后门,但不提供法律合规担保。其抓取行为是否合法,取决于你使用的站点robots.txt、平台服务条款(如Amazon ToS第6.2条禁止自动化访问)、数据用途(是否用于再销售或AI训练)及所在司法辖区(如欧盟需DPA备案)。跨境卖家须自行完成合规评估,建议咨询专业律师。
OpenClaw(龙虾)适合哪些卖家/平台/地区/类目?
适合具备Linux运维基础、有自主技术团队的中大型跨境卖家,尤其适用于Amazon US/UK/DE、Shopee MY/TH/TW、Lazada PH/ID等支持XPath/CSS选择器解析的平台。不推荐给无技术能力的新手或主营Wish/Temu(强动态渲染+设备指纹)的卖家。类目无限制,但电子/家居/美妆等Review敏感类目需更谨慎设置请求间隔。
OpenClaw(龙虾)怎么开通/注册/接入/购买?需要哪些资料?
OpenClaw无需开通、注册或购买——它是免费开源项目,没有账号体系、不收授权费、不设API密钥。你只需:git clone源码、配置config.yaml、运行即可。无需营业执照、平台资质或KYC材料。但若部署在云服务器(如AWS EC2),需自行准备云服务商账号及SSH密钥。
结尾
OpenClaw(龙虾)是技术自驱型卖家的数据基建选项,非即开即用工具,部署即责任。

